  1. Top Reasons Why Financial Planning is Important in India Gone are the days when impulsive decisions and the thrill of the moment made life exciting. While spontaneity still has its place in adventures and sports, everyday decisions like buying an air conditioner now require budgeting and prior planning. This is where financial planning steps in to make life smoother and more secure. Understanding Financial Planning Financial planning is like creating a roadmap for your money. It starts with setting your goals, analysing your current financial situation, and creating a plan to achieve your goals. Why is Financial Planning Important? 1. Clarity and Direction: Financial planning helps you know where you're going with your money. It sets clear goals and steps to reach them, so you feel confident about your financial future. 2. Goal Achievement: It turns your dreams into reality by breaking them into smaller, achievable steps. Whether it's buying a house or retiring comfortably, financial planning makes big goals feel within reach. 3. Budgeting: Financial planning helps you manage your money wisely, by creating a budget that matches both your income and expenses, so you can track what you spend on, save for what's important, and avoid overspending. 4. Emergency Preparedness: It acts like a safety net for unexpected expenses, by keeping money aside for emergencies so that you can deal with sudden car breakdowns or motor repairs at home.

  2. 5. Debt Management: Financial planning helps you deal with debt smartly. It involves making a plan to pay off debts, starting with the ones that cost you the most in interest, so you can become debt-free faster. 6. Tax Optimization: It helps you pay less in taxes by using smart strategies. Financial planning includes ways to legally reduce your tax bill, like investing in tax-efficient accounts or claiming deductions. 7. Investment Growth: Financial planning helps your money grow over time. By choosing the right investments based on your goals and risk tolerance, you can aim for steady returns and build wealth for the future. 8. Retirement Planning: It ensures you have enough money to retire comfortably. Financial planning for retirement involves estimating your expenses, saving enough, and creating a plan to enjoy your retirement years. 9. Education Planning: Financial planning lets you save for your children's education. It involves setting aside money for college expenses and using savings plans to make the most of your money. 10. Insurance Coverage: It makes sure you're protected against unexpected events. Financial planning includes getting the right insurance policies to cover things like health care costs or property damage. 11. Estate Planning: Financial planning helps you plan for passing on your assets to your heirs. It involves creating a plan to distribute wealth and minimize taxes after you're gone. 12. Peace of Mind: Knowing you have a plan for your money helps you feel calm and secure. Financial planning gives you confidence that you can handle whatever life throws your way. 13. Financial Discipline: It encourages you to make smart choices with your money. Financial planning helps you stick to a budget, save regularly, and avoid overspending, so you stay on track toward your goals. 14. Long-Term Wealth Creation: Financial planning is about building wealth for the future so you can enjoy a secure life later.
